预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

车位管理系统WEB模块的设计与实现的任务书 任务书:车位管理系统WEB模块的设计与实现 背景: 随着城市化进程的不断加速,车流量不断增加,停车难的问题愈发突出,而传统的人工管理停车场已经无法满足市场需求,车位管理系统因此应运而生。现在,越来越多的停车场逐渐使用车位管理系统,但其设计与实现存在优化空间,需要开发者针对实际情况进行设计和研发,提高效率,减少管理成本。 任务: 本次任务要求设计和实现一个车位管理系统WEB模块。通过此项目,学生能够自己学习和掌握WEB开发的流程和技术。同时,通过学生的思考和设计,可以优化现有的车位管理系统,满足更多实际需求。 任务内容: 1.实现停车位管理功能。 a.实现停车场、层、区域和停车位的区分。 b.实现停车位的查询和状态修改功能,包括空闲、预定、已售和出租等状态,方便用户随时查看并修改。 2.实现收费功能。 a.支持按时间收费和按次收费,并能够根据收费标准进行计算。 b.能够自动生成账单和存储已支付状态,保证交易的安全性和准确性。 3.实现预定功能。 a.支持用户进行预定车位的操作,并能够显示预定情况,便于站内管理。 b.能够根据实际情况提供预警系统,避免预定和使用之间的冲突。 4.实现使用统计和出入记录。 a.能够记录车辆停放的时间、路线和费用情况,以便用户查询和平台管理。 b.支持出入记录的查看和修改,避免有误差情况出现。 5.实现管理员的权限和管理。 a.设计管理员和用户的权限控制和分配,在保证安全的前提下,能够对车位管理系统的整体协作和组织管理。 b.能够实现停车场的评价和反馈,从客户的角度进行优化和改进。 任务需求: 1.本次任务实现要求开发者使用前端开发框架和后端数据库相关技术进行实现,并进行测试和发布。建议优先使用目前常用的Vue、React等框架和MySQL等数据库进行开发,同时建议将软件放置在Github上,便于管理和交流。 2.需要对开发时间、进度以及成果的实现情况进行记录和报告,并在规定时间内进行汇报和提交,便于指导教师对开发进程进行指导和检查,方便学生进行规范学习和实践。 3.开发过程中,需注意保证代码安全、偏移注入和拒绝服务等攻击,其次需保证代码的重用性、可维护性和可测试性,在提高效率的同时减少代码的冗余度和管理成本。 4.如有特殊需求,建议使用Docker等容器化技术,方便部署和移植。 结论: 本次任务的实现旨在帮助学生提高对于WEB开发的认识和技能,同时能够根据实际情况,进行车位管理系统的设计和开发。通过本次任务,学生能够提高自己对于开发框架和数据库的掌握,并可以在实际应用中,中实现将知识转换为创造,进而创造更多实际价值。